On more heavily traded shares these types of transactions get lost in the traffic and the player can make their move without moving the price substantially. A bot is usually programmed to buy or sell a set amount of stock in small blocks at intervals that don't effect the prices, pulling out when they hit certain marks. In this case though very strange as the low traffic makes it all a bit obvious.
